Synopsis "Paper Against Gold and Glory Against Prosperity; Or, an Account of the Rise, Progress, Extent, and Present State of the Funds and of the Paper-Money. To its Debt and Other Expenses; Its. Volu"

William Cobbett's scathing critique of the British financial system and its impact on the economy and society was first published in 1810. Cobbett exposes the flaws and manipulation of the paper-money and fund system and argues for a return to sound currency and prudent management of public finances. He also offers a stark warning against the dangers of war and imperialism for national prosperity.This work has been selected by scholars as being culturally important, and is part of the knowledge base of civilization as we know it.This work is in the "public domain in the United States of America, and possibly other nations.
